  • Set Objectives and Deadlines

Setting clear and particular goals for your essay or dissertation writing is one of the best ways to boost your productivity. Whether you are working on a blog post, an academic paper, or a novel, having a specific goal will help you stay dedicated and motivated to achieve success. Moreover, setting deadlines for your tasks will force you to stay in charge of them constantly. This plays a key role as it lets you avoid procrastination and come closer to your goals.

  • Get Rid of Distractions

Your writing productivity gets a negative impact from distractions. So, it’s important to track them and get rid of them as soon as possible. To eliminate common distractions, such as email alerts and social media notifications, consider switching off your mobile or keeping it in silent mode. You can also use a browser extension to prevent opening distracting sites or choose a quiet and calm place to get the job done right.

  • Create a Routine

Developing a writing routine can help you learn the ins and outs of writing, and this habit will gradually increase your productivity level. You can easily benefit from the following approach:

  • Figuring out a specific time and place for the work
  • Commence your writing session with a writing prompt
  • After writing for a specific period, take a short break

With this routine, you can become more productive and master the art of writing in a short span of time.

  • Make Use of Productivity Tools

Using productivity tools, which are available online in abundance, can streamline your writing process and improve your productivity. For example, you can use an application to stay focused and organized with your writing, a project management tool to keep track of your deadlines or dictation software that lets you write using your voice instead of typing.

  • Break Down Your Tasks

Breaking down tasks, especially writing tasks, into smaller, manageable parts can help you manage your paper without exerting much effort. For instance, you can manage a book by breaking it down into chapters, topics, or even sections and setting objectives and deadlines for each. By paying attention to manageable tasks at a time, you can avoid feeling frustrated and gradually progress towards the goal you wish to achieve at the end.

  • Make Use of Freewriting

Freewriting is an approach that involves constant writing for a set period without stopping or editing. This technique will help you generate new ideas, strengthen your flow of writing, and overcome writer’s block. Set a timer for at least 15 minutes and write whatever you can without thinking about any grammatical, punctuation, or spelling mistakes.
